Greek companies with the highest revenue

Make use of the list below: these Greek companies show the highest revenue and are sorted by this metric. It can be helpful for growth investors looking for companies making more sales than anybody else.
Symbol
Revenue
FY
Price
Change %
Volume
Rel Volume
Market cap
P/E
EPS dil
TTM
EPS dil growth
TTM YoY
Div yield %
TTM
Sector
Analyst Rating
ELPEHELLENIQ ENERGY (CR)
12.77 B EUR7.700 EUR−1.22%121.42 K0.272.35 B EUR−0.36 EUR−121.69%10.39%Energy minerals
Neutral
MOHMOTOR OIL (CR)
12.19 B EUR25.00 EUR+0.81%203.17 K1.112.76 B EUR15.311.63 EUR−76.65%5.73%Energy minerals
Strong buy
PPCPPC (CR)
8.98 B EUR14.10 EUR+1.44%657.43 K1.455.21 B EUR34.580.41 EUR−63.70%1.77%Utilities
Buy
TELLBANK OF GREECE (CR)
7.18 B EUR14.25 EUR0.00%1.86 K0.21283.07 M EUR4.72%Finance
VIOVIOHALCO SA/NV (CB)
6.63 B EUR6.23 EUR0.00%412.84 K1.371.59 B EUR10.020.62 EUR+233.96%1.82%Non-energy minerals
EUROBEUROBANK HOLDINGS (CR)
5.97 B EUR3.025 EUR−0.49%7.48 M0.5111.12 B EUR7.560.40 EUR+24.56%3.47%Finance
Strong buy
MYTILMETLEN (CR)
5.68 B EUR46.64 EUR+0.30%263.58 K0.676.36 B EUR10.634.39 EUR−1.08%3.28%Utilities
Strong buy
AALPHAALPHA BANK S A
5.02 B EUR3.150 EUR+0.48%10.67 M0.997.16 B EUR12.000.26 EUR−13.17%0.96%Finance
Strong buy
TPEIRPIRAEUS FINANCIAL HOLDINGS(CR)
3.91 B EUR6.068 EUR−0.36%3.06 M0.527.58 B EUR6.770.90 EUR+33.20%4.92%Finance
Strong buy
ETENATIONAL BANK (CR)
3.67 B EUR11.050 EUR−2.13%2.81 M0.8510.11 B EUR9.161.21 EUR−8.38%4.02%Finance
Buy
HTOOTE (CR)
3.59 B EUR15.82 EUR+0.25%289.95 K0.416.5 B EUR13.151.20 EUR−5.03%4.56%Communications
Buy
ELHAELVALHALCOR (CR)
3.44 B EUR2.600 EUR−0.57%164.76 K0.48975.63 M EUR9.440.28 EUR+262.24%3.47%Producer manufacturing
GEKTERNAGEK TERNA (CR)
3.25 B EUR20.10 EUR−0.20%107.69 K0.471.94 B EUR2.468.17 EUR+420.66%2.06%Industrial services
Strong buy
ELINELINOIL (CR)
2.76 B EUR2.49 EUR+3.32%86.86 K3.7359.04 M EUR6.000.42 EUR+269.16%4.34%Distribution services
AEGNAEGEAN AIRLINES (CR)
1.78 B EUR12.48 EUR+1.13%111.33 K0.571.13 B EUR8.581.45 EUR−21.03%6.44%Transportation
Strong buy
KAREKARELIA (CR)
1.51 B EUR310 EUR−1.27%2461.04855.6 M EUR4.52%Consumer non-durables
QUESTQUEST HOLDINGS (CR)
1.33 B EUR7.31 EUR+1.25%82.86 K2.29783.4 M EUR15.670.47 EUR+15.19%5.51%Technology services
Strong buy
AKTRAKTOR HOLDING (CR)
1.25 B EUR5.38 EUR−0.37%192.72 K1.441.1 B EUR126.290.04 EUR0.00%Communications
OPAPOPAP (CR)
1.25 B EUR19.66 EUR+0.36%147.77 K0.537.24 B EUR14.281.38 EUR+24.61%7.14%Consumer services
Neutral
BELAJUMBO (CR)
1.15 B EUR30.40 EUR+1.33%199.98 K1.104.14 B EUR12.922.35 EUR+5.64%3.29%Retail trade
Buy
OTOELAUTOHELLAS (CR)
985.69 M EUR10.70 EUR−0.19%24.12 K0.87513.02 M EUR6.061.77 EUR+10.04%7.94%Finance
Buy
REVOILREVOIL (CR)
869.2 M EUR1.730 EUR+1.17%2.35 K0.2837.91 M EUR51.180.03 EUR−65.05%2.79%Distribution services
ATTICAATTICA HOLDINGS (CR)
747.81 M EUR2.13 EUR0.00%10 K0.17517.94 M EUR29.580.07 EUR−74.39%3.29%Transportation
LAMDALAMDA DEVELOPMENT (CR)
665.16 M EUR6.44 EUR−0.46%129.29 K0.661.14 B EUR32.330.20 EUR−29.34%0.00%Finance
Strong buy
AVAXAVAX (CR)
651.5 M EUR2.100 EUR−1.64%263.88 K1.05311.48 M EUR10.350.20 EUR+187.39%1.43%Industrial services
Strong buy
SARGR. SARANTIS (CR)
600.06 M EUR12.84 EUR+1.90%35.61 K0.68780.76 M EUR18.020.71 EUR+20.80%2.44%Consumer non-durables
Strong buy
AIAATHENS INTERN. AIRPORT (CR)
563.1 M EUR9.835 EUR−1.21%95.96 K0.583.04 B EUR7.99%Transportation
Buy
FOYRKFOURLIS (CR)
529.69 M EUR3.900 EUR−1.76%22.48 K0.17205.65 M EUR10.280.38 EUR+0.90%3.85%Retail trade
Strong buy
ALMYALUMIL (CR)
455.13 M EUR4.97 EUR−0.60%3.58 K0.49161.1 M EUR10.790.46 EUR+683.50%0.00%Non-energy minerals
ACAGAUSTRIACARD (CB)
392.29 M EUR5.40 EUR−0.37%14.56 K0.59194.35 M EUR13.550.40 EUR−10.45%1.85%Finance
Buy
PLAKRCRETE PLASTICS (CR)
385.07 M EUR14.6 EUR+3.55%1.36 K1.04399.46 M EUR9.611.52 EUR+3.05%3.43%Process industries
INLOTINTRALOT (CR)
376.36 M EUR1.070 EUR−1.29%1.77 M0.80642.4 M EUR1,528.570.00 EUR−95.63%0.00%Technology services
INTEKIDEAL HOLDINGS (CR)
374.24 M EUR6.21 EUR+0.16%64.82 K0.89344.74 M EUR3.241.91 EUR0.00%Distribution services
Strong buy
EYDAPEYDAP (CR)
373.75 M EUR5.76 EUR+0.17%15.43 K0.58613.44 M EUR41.860.14 EUR−27.73%1.74%Utilities
PLATTHRACE PLASTICS (CR)
370.37 M EUR3.825 EUR+0.92%27.73 K0.80165.55 M EUR6.25%Process industries
OPTIMAOPTIMA BANK (CR)
324.92 M EUR20.35 EUR+0.25%37.21 K0.311.5 B EUR10.711.90 EUR2.80%Finance
Buy
KRIKRI-KRI (CR)
256.4 M EUR18.80 EUR+3.87%5.86 K0.34621.04 M EUR17.741.06 EUR+7.93%1.87%Consumer non-durables
Strong buy
ELLAKTORELLAKTOR (CR)
254.28 M EUR1.348 EUR+1.35%182.56 K0.71469.36 M EUR0.00%Industrial services
TATTATTICA BANK (CR)
244.17 M EUR0.810 EUR−1.22%372 K0.531.31 B EUR−893.05 EUR−2,025.76%0.00%Finance
Strong sell
PETROPETROPOULOS PETROS (CR)
239.5 M EUR9.30 EUR+2.20%8.15 K1.3161.05 M EUR6.451.44 EUR+17.13%9.30%Consumer durables
PPAPPA (CR)
230.88 M EUR48.20 EUR+5.24%13.55 K0.721.21 B EUR13.783.50 EUR+30.84%2.77%Transportation
FAISFAIS HOLDING S.A. (CR)
216.06 M EUR3.405 EUR+0.15%45.29 K0.79155.54 M EUR1.29%Retail trade
KYLOLOULIS FOOD (CR)
206.78 M EUR3.71 EUR+1.09%9.04 K0.9263.52 M EUR8.860.42 EUR+14.43%8.09%Process industries
BIOKABIOKARPET (CR)
205.49 M EUR1.770 EUR−0.28%25.75 K1.6242.46 M EUR140.480.01 EUR−94.50%0.00%Producer manufacturing
MOTOMOTODYNAMICS (CR)
196.05 M EUR2.57 EUR+0.78%16.56 K0.5677.34 M EUR7.910.33 EUR+5.69%5.20%Retail trade
Strong buy
SIDMASIDMA STEEL (CR)
186.31 M EUR1.415 EUR+1.07%2760.0519.22 M EUR−0.28 EUR+2.46%0.00%Non-energy minerals
QLCOQUALCO GROUP S.A. (CR)
184.69 M EUR5.900 EUR+1.11%86.91 K1.92413.18 M EUR0.00%Technology services
Neutral
ELSTRELASTRON (CR)
176.84 M EUR2.29 EUR−0.87%4.39 K0.7042.16 M EUR−0.03 EUR+58.96%0.00%Producer manufacturing
ELTONELTON (CR)
161.19 M EUR1.750 EUR−0.57%4.9 K0.6546.78 M EUR18.120.10 EUR+180.81%0.00%Distribution services
FLEXOFLEXOPACK (CR)
156.59 M EUR8.00 EUR0.00%550.0794.18 M EUR8.860.90 EUR−29.51%1.88%Process industries
SPACESPACE HELLAS (CR)
155.17 M EUR5.98 EUR0.00%1.52 K0.3038.45 M EUR20.880.29 EUR−61.37%2.68%Technology services
INLIFINTERLIFE (CR)
111.87 M EUR4.92 EUR−1.20%5.55 K0.7691.35 M EUR7.740.64 EUR−14.37%3.25%Finance
OLTHTPA (CR)
100.65 M EUR33.8 EUR+1.20%1.03 K0.24340.7 M EUR12.162.78 EUR+38.38%5.92%Transportation
FOODLFOODLINK (CR)
95.45 M EUR0.594 EUR−1.00%10.69 K0.8519.72 M EUR23.760.03 EUR+78.57%0.00%Transportation
EKTEREKTER (CR)
86.24 M EUR2.155 EUR−1.60%114.41 K1.6148.49 M EUR4.880.44 EUR+10.38%2.78%Industrial services
EYAPSTHESSALONIKI WATER & SEWERAGE
85.46 M EUR3.26 EUR+1.87%2.35 K0.30118.34 M EUR20.210.16 EUR+371.64%0.85%Utilities
PERFPERFORMANCE TECHNOLOGIES (CR)
74.17 M EUR5.95 EUR−0.83%7.4 K0.4482.33 M EUR16.870.35 EUR+5.79%1.83%Technology services
PAPPAPOUTSANIS (CR)
66.2 M EUR2.83 EUR+4.04%2.89 K0.6176.69 M EUR13.130.22 EUR+34.83%2.15%Consumer non-durables
Buy
CAIROMEZCAIRO MEZZ (CR)
61.31 M EUR0.4015 EUR−0.12%571.1 K0.61124.1 M EUR2.040.20 EUR−50.37%0.00%Finance
MEVAMEVACO (CR)
60.8 M EUR6.05 EUR−3.20%2.22 K0.3063.53 M EUR12.580.48 EUR+59.15%2.48%Producer manufacturing
DAIOSDAIOS PLASTICS (CR)
58.06 M EUR3.94 EUR0.00%400.2659.1 M EUR7.940.50 EUR+42.50%0.00%Process industries
KEPENMILLS KEPENOS (CR)
57.91 M EUR1.93 EUR0.00%2000.0412.93 M EUR2.44%Process industries
EXAEHELLENIC EXCHANGES (CR)
54.27 M EUR6.90 EUR−0.14%191.77 K0.43416.4 M EUR21.340.32 EUR+33.43%4.38%Finance
Buy
LAVILAVIPHARM (CR)
52.95 M EUR0.792 EUR−1.37%275.51 K3.86133.6 M EUR14.860.05 EUR+380.18%0.00%Health technology
TRESTATESTRADE ESTATES (CR)
46.19 M EUR1.640 EUR−0.61%32.17 K0.79197.67 M EUR8.220.20 EUR−36.27%6.10%Finance
Buy
EVROFEVROFARMA (CR)
45.72 M EUR2.15 EUR+0.47%28.46 K3.6229.4 M EUR12.890.17 EUR+111.14%2.33%Consumer non-durables
KORDEKORDELLOS BROS (CR)
44.28 M EUR0.426 EUR+1.67%16.2 K3.899.04 M EUR−0.04 EUR−39.13%0.00%Non-energy minerals
VOSYSVOYATZOGLOU (CR)
41.77 M EUR2.06 EUR0.00%1000.0213.03 M EUR23.280.09 EUR−65.23%7.04%Consumer durables
KYRIKIRIAKOULIS SHIPPING (CR)
40.97 M EUR1.250 EUR−1.57%10.36 K0.739.49 M EUR−0.28 EUR−6.40%0.00%Transportation
REALCONSREAL CONSULTING (CR)
40.44 M EUR5.10 EUR−1.54%14 K0.62108.43 M EUR0.78%Technology services
Strong buy
PROFPROFILE (CR)
40.09 M EUR7.05 EUR0.00%35.34 K0.45172.85 M EUR31.130.23 EUR+45.29%0.69%Technology services
Strong buy
AKRITAKRITAS (CR)
38.3 M EUR1.000 EUR−1.96%7200.4813 M EUR4.610.22 EUR−82.02%0.00%Consumer durables
XYLEKINTERWOOD-XYLEMPORIA (CR)
38.21 M EUR0.238 EUR+3.03%66.19 K1.6710.81 M EUR−0.01 EUR−113.89%0.00%Distribution services
GEBKAGEN. COMMERCIAL & IND.(CR)
36.72 M EUR1.610 EUR+2.22%7.21 K0.4438.74 M EUR24.280.07 EUR−55.14%4.66%Distribution services
NOVALNOVAL PROPERTY (CR)
34.13 M EUR2.48 EUR−0.80%5.68 K0.26313.55 M EUR6.210.40 EUR−21.84%1.73%Finance
Strong buy
MODAVARVERIS - MODA BAGNO (CR)
33.69 M EUR4.32 EUR0.00%5300.5581.26 M EUR23.040.19 EUR−13.35%0.88%Retail trade
EXEUROXX (CR)
32.58 M EUR5.00 EUR0.00%750.4173.96 M EUR18.800.27 EUR+6.36%0.00%Finance
IKTINIKTINOS HELLAS (CR)
31.46 M EUR0.3970 EUR+10.28%936.58 K8.9345.19 M EUR−0.04 EUR+42.56%0.00%Non-energy minerals
ASCOAS COMPANY (CR)
31.01 M EUR3.86 EUR+1.05%21.96 K1.0650.67 M EUR11.940.32 EUR−6.83%3.57%Consumer durables
AVEAVE (CR)
28.78 M EUR0.550 EUR−1.43%7.08 K0.1397.99 M EUR32.740.02 EUR0.00%Distribution services
DIMANDDIMAND (CR)
28.65 M EUR10.00 EUR−0.99%8.95 K0.33185.3 M EUR5.011.99 EUR+180.40%0.00%Finance
DROMEDROMEAS (CR)
28.16 M EUR0.309 EUR−3.13%10.29 K0.8510.73 M EUR13.380.02 EUR0.00%Producer manufacturing
NAKASNAKAS MUSIC (CR)
27.7 M EUR2.98 EUR0.00%1.27 K5.3318.89 M EUR10.730.28 EUR+4.59%7.72%Retail trade
PROFKTZIRAKIAN PROFIL (CR)
25.7 M EUR1.435 EUR+5.90%6710.134.37 M EUR−1.23 EUR−335.50%0.00%Non-energy minerals
KTILADOMAINE COSTA LAZARIDI (CR)
24.82 M EUR2.18 EUR0.00%5.8 K0.0239.28 M EUR12.250.18 EUR−9.05%1.38%Consumer non-durables
PREMIAPREMIA (CR)
22.48 M EUR1.340 EUR−1.18%99.31 K0.89127.52 M EUR2.25%Finance
Strong buy
ATEKATTICA PUBLICATIONS (CR)
21.64 M EUR1.000 EUR+5.26%1780.2215.3 M EUR10.950.09 EUR+34.86%0.00%Consumer services
ASTAKALPHA REAL ESTATE (CR)
20.3 M EUR7.24 EUR+2.26%3330.27101.36 M EUR11.310.64 EUR+109.18%6.91%Finance
CPICPI (CR)
20.28 M EUR0.556 EUR−3.47%38.2 K1.625.88 M EUR45.570.01 EUR0.00%Distribution services
OLYMPTECHNICAL OLYMPIC (CR)
19.11 M EUR2.42 EUR+0.41%16.14 K1.1798.41 M EUR18.200.13 EUR+17.49%0.00%Industrial services
MINMINERVA KNITWEAR (CR)
18.69 M EUR0.480 EUR+0.21%4.3 K1.132.98 M EUR−0.00 EUR−140.63%0.00%Consumer non-durables
MEDICMEDICON (CR)
18.12 M EUR2.40 EUR+0.84%8.96 K1.8710.61 M EUR7.760.31 EUR+3.38%2.50%Health technology
INTETINTERTECH (CR)
17.42 M EUR1.250 EUR0.00%1.51 K0.1110.53 M EUR−0.08 EUR−239.51%0.00%Retail trade
HAIDEHAIDEMENOS (CR)
16.38 M EUR0.785 EUR+3.29%340.016.55 M EUR−0.26 EUR−62.26%0.00%Commercial services
BRIQBRIQ PROPERTIES (CR)
15.7 M EUR2.70 EUR+0.75%20.58 K0.43124.23 M EUR3.380.80 EUR+100.15%5.00%Finance
Strong buy
DOMIKDOMIKI KRITIS (CR)
15.68 M EUR2.25 EUR−2.60%15.59 K0.4235.73 M EUR357.140.01 EUR−94.70%0.00%Industrial services
QUALQUALITY & RELIABILITY (CR)
15.17 M EUR1.200 EUR−1.64%29.15 K0.7832.81 M EUR100.000.01 EUR−48.05%0.00%Technology services
BLEKEDROSMPLE KEDROS (CR)
14.7 M EUR4.00 EUR0.00%1.4 K0.95160.96 M EUR18.020.22 EUR+19.74%0.96%Finance
BIOSKUNIBIOS (CR)
14.69 M EUR2.10 EUR+0.96%22.02 K0.9935.97 M EUR34.710.06 EUR−49.54%0.00%Producer manufacturing
MASTIHAMEDITERRA (CR)
14.25 M EUR1.45 EUR0.00%10.0010.59 M EUR22.730.06 EUR+21.29%3.44%Retail trade